WASHINGTON — A SpaceX Crew Dragon spacecraft splashed down in the Gulf of Mexico late May 30, concluding Axiom Space’s second private astronaut mission to the International Space Station.

The Crew Dragon spacecraft Freedom safely splashed down in the Gulf of Mexico near Panama City, Florida, at 11:05 p.m. Eastern. Recovery crews quickly got the spacecraft on a SpaceX vessel and helped the four-person crew out.

The spacecraft undocked from the ISS 12 hours earlier, concluding an eight-day stay at the station on the Ax-2 mission. The spacecraft launched on a Falcon 9 May 21 and docked with the station less than 16 hours later.

“That was a phenomenal ride. We really enjoyed all of it,” said Peggy Whitson, the former NASA astronaut and current director of human space flight at Axiom Space who commanded Ax-2, shortly after splashdown. With Ax-2, Whitson extended her record for most time in space by an American astronaut to approximately 675 days.

Joining Whitson on Ax-2 were John Shoffner, a private astronaut who served as pilot for the mission, and two mission specialist astronauts from Saudi Arabia, Ali Alqarni and Rayyanah Barnawi. Those two were selected by the Saudi Space Commission in February for the mission under an agreement the commission signed with Axiom Space in September 2022.

The Ax-2 crew had a compressed schedule of activities on the station. The mission was originally scheduled to spend 10 days at the ISS but was shortened to eight to keep a cargo Dragon mission on schedule to launch June 3. The Ax-2 launch had slipped from early May because of delays in a Falcon Heavy launch that used the same Kennedy Space Center launch pad as Ax-2.

The mission, which incorporated lessons learned from the Ax-1 private astronaut mission to the ISS in April 2022, appeared to go smoothly. The crew conducted a set of science and technology demonstration experiments while performing educational outreach activities, particularly for Saudi students.

WASHINGTON — Sierra Space’s Dream Chaser took a step closer to its long-awaited first flight by powering up its systems in a key test.

The company announced May 31 that it had powered up the spaceplane in its assembly facility for the first time, feeding electrical power into the vehicle that, in space, would be generated by its solar panels and turning on flight computers and other components.

“This is a milestone that points to the future and is a key moment in a long journey for Dream Chaser,” said Tom Vice, chief executive of Sierra Space, in a statement about the test.

The test comes as the company prepares to ship the first Dream Chaser, called Tenacity, to NASA’s Neil Armstrong Test Facility in Ohio, the former Plum Brook Station. There, the spacecraft will go through thermal vacuum tests before shipping to Cape Canaveral for final launch preparations.

Sierra Space did not disclose a schedule for those milestones in the announcement of the powering up test. Speaking during a panel at the 38th Space Symposium in April, Janet Kavandi, president of Sierra Space, said Dream Chaser would ship to the test facility “in the July timeframe.”

She said the vehicle would be tested there for a few months before shipping to Florida. “We should be ready to go by the end of this year,” she said of launch plans for Dream Chaser.

That schedule will depend not just on the readiness of Dream Chaser but also the manifest of missions going to the International Space Station as well as the status of United Launch Alliance’s Vulcan Centaur rocket. Dream Chaser is slated to launch on the second Vulcan mission, after a launch of an Astrobotic lunar lander that has slipped to later this summer because of launch vehicle testing issues.

Now Boeing is being taken to court saying they stole IP and have been knowingly misusing said stolen copies on NASA projects.

Wilson and Boeing had collaborated over many years on several big space projects, including the International Space Station (ISS).

Wilson invented a series of tools designed to tighten fittings to precise specifications that were approved by NASA to avoid unnecessary damage to spacecraft and the potential for dangerous leaks of toxic or explosive fluids.

The lawsuit alleges Boeing's "theft" of designs for tools used by astronauts to install equipment on the ISS, including part of the life support system and an airlock.


Wilson Aerospace claims Boeing orchestrated a cover-up, expunging all records showing any relationship between the companies.

Peter Flowers, partner at the law firm Meyers & Flowers, which is representing Wilson Aerospace, said: "Boeing's brazen theft is illustrative of a large corporation leveraging its unchecked power to squash out a small family-owned and operated business.

"The Wilsons have a storied history in aviation and Boeing once again has shown that they will act deceptively to take advantage of smaller suppliers, like Wilson, by stealing and infringing on sensitive intellectual property.

"Boeing's choices have endangered astronauts, all in the name of a larger bottom line."

Wilson is seeking damages from Boeing for use of its "trade secrets".

In a statement, a spokesperson for Boeing said: "This lawsuit is rife with inaccuracies and omissions.

"We will vigorously defend against this in court."

ALBUQUERQUE, N.M. (AP) — Virgin Galactic announced Thursday that monthly commercial flights to the edge of space will begin for ticket-holders in August, following a research flight planned for the end of June.

The space tourism company will be taking up a team of specialists with the Italian Air Force and the National Research Centre of Italy to conduct microgravity research. The window for that research flight will begin June 27 and span the next three days, with timing depending on the weather.

After that, those who have been waiting more than a decade for their ride aboard Virgin Galactic’s rocket-powered space plane are expected to get their chance. The company said the first of those flights will begin in early August, with monthly flights following that.

“This next exciting chapter for Virgin Galactic has been driven by innovation, determination and a commitment to delivering an unparalleled and truly transformative customer experience,” CEO Michael Colglazier said in a statement.

Virgin Galactic has been working for years to send paying passengers on short space trips and in 2021 finally won the federal government’s approval. The company completed its final test fight in May.

After reaching an altitude of nearly 50,000 feet (15,000 meters), Virgin Galactic’s space plane is released from a carrier aircraft and drops for a moment before igniting its rocket motor. The plane shuts off once it reaches space, providing passengers with silence, weightlessness and an aerial view of Earth. The rocket ship then glides back to the runway at Spaceport America in the New Mexico desert.

Virgin Galactic has sold about 800 tickets over the past decade, with the initial batch going for $200,000 each. Tickets now cost $450,000 per person.

The company said early fliers have already received their seat assignments.

The highest profile test flight came in July 2021 when Virgin Galactic founder Richard Branson beat fellow billionaire and Amazon founder Jeff Bezos and rocket company Blue Origin into space. Bezos ended up flying nine days later from West Texas, and Blue Origin has since launched several passenger trips.
